Environmentally friendly Zelliges from Morocco
Titre : Environmentally friendly Zelliges from Morocco
Pays : Maroc
Dates : Start date : 1 January 2010 // End date : 25 July 2018
Identification projet : NL-KVK-27378529-PSI09MA22
Programme : Private Sector Investment programme (PSI)
Présentation
The Dutch applicant De Tegel B.V. and the Moroccan partner Aquafocus Sarl have set up a joint venture for the responsible production of Zelliges (Moroccan tiles) in Khemisset. Traditional production of Zelliges is very hazardous for the environment and people. Moreover, child labour is commonly used in the sector. The Moroccan government took measures to reduce the pollution from traditional ovens, which resulted in the closing down of many traditional companies. This led to a decrease of Zelliges, while the international demand is still rising. This project sets an example of ’ecological’ production and the way this hazardous and polluting industry can be transformed into a decent and clean industry. Environmentally-friendly gas-fuelled kilns to bake the Zelliges are being used and non-toxic glazes have been introduced. Special attention is given to Corporate Social Responsibility and the working conditions of the employees, which were far below any (international) standard. Profit margins of traditional production were small because there was 50% waste, due to production errors of traditional production methods. By using new production methods, the partners reduce waste and produce more efficiently.
Partenaire (s) : Aquafocus SARL, De Tegel B.V., Netherlands Enterprise Agency
Budget Total : €719,540
